Russian forces destroyed 123 Ukrainian air defense systems since beginning of operation

Overall, since the beginning of the operation, a total of 2,581 Ukrainian military infrastructure objects have been destroyed

MOSCOW, March 8. /TASS/. Russian Armed Forces destroyed a total of 2,581 Ukrainian military infrastructure objects since the beginning of the special operation, including 123 S-300, Buk-M1 and Osa missile air defense systems, Russian Defense Ministry spokesman Igor Konashenkov said Tuesday.

"Overall, since the beginning of the operation, a total of 2,581 Ukrainian military infrastructure objects have been destroyed. Among them are 90 command posts and communication nodes, 123 S-300, Buk-M1 and Osa missile air defense systems, as well as 81 radars," Konashenkov said.

According to the spokesman, the Russian forces also eliminated 897 tanks and other armored vehicles, 95 multiple launch rocket systems, 336 field artillery guns and mortars, 662 special automobile vehicles and 84 drones.

On February 24, Vladimir Putin announced a special military operation in Ukraine in response to a request for assistance from Donbass People’s Republics. He underscored that Russia does not plan to occupy Ukrainian territories, but instead aims to demilitarize and denazify the republic.
